Eastnine is planning a new office building in wood

Eastnine AB (publ) has started investigations to build a new large office building, constructed entirely of wood, in Riga. The building would be unique in the Baltics and mean that a milestone will be achieved in both sustainability and employee experience. The intention is for the office to meet the certification requirements for both LEED Platinum and WELL Building Standard.

The new building is planned to have an area of ​​approximately 15,800 sq.m. GBA and be located centrally in Riga on land that is now owned by Eastnine. The office building in wood will be characterized by open spaces overlooking a green courtyard and have more parking spaces for bicycles than for cars. The design focuses on the environment for people, with welcoming open, green spaces both outside the building and inside, and the creation of common spaces suitable for collaboration. At this point there are no commercial properties in the Baltics with WELL Building Standard-certification. WELL, a leading global rating system by the International WELL Building Institute, is the first to be focused exclusively on the ways that buildings, and everything in them, can improve people’s comfort, drive better choices, and generally enhance, not compromise, health and wellness.

"It has become increasingly important for companies to offer really good work environments in order to attract the best employees. In Riga, there is a shortage of first-class and sustainable office premises and there is no player who is better suited than Eastnine to be able to deliver just that”, says Kestutis Sasnauskas, CEO of Eastnine.

"The building would be the first commercial wood building in the Baltics of this size and the first to qualify for dual sustainability certifications in the form of the exciting global certification WELL Building Standard at the same time as LEED Platinum", says Natalija Monkevičienė, Head of Business Development at Eastnine.

The internationally renowned architectural firm Arrow from Denmark is responsible for the architectural concept. The project is in the design phase and expected to be completed in 2022, subject to, i.a., requisite interest.
